Medium-sized creamy head, dark-red almost black clear body. Aroma is sweet and raisin-like. Deep, dry toffee/raisin taste, which in the aftertaste dries up. An excellent schwarzbier. Taste could have lingered longer, though. (0.5l bottle.)

Aroma fairly subtle malt. Nice dark color with good head. Very nice strong malt flavor with the barest hint of molasses/treacle - very little sweetness. Very full palate. Next to no bitterness. An extremely good Schwarzbier. (Drank from bottle at Wuerzburg Hofbrau so this was extremely fresh).
